DW Sample cross compilation error - TRT version 6.3.1.3 and PDK version 5.2.0.0 not supported

Please provide the following info (check/uncheck the boxes after creating this topic):
Software Version
DRIVE OS Linux 5.2.6
DRIVE OS Linux 5.2.0
[*] DRIVE OS Linux 5.2.0 and DriveWorks 3.5
NVIDIA DRIVE™ Software 10.0 (Linux)
NVIDIA DRIVE™ Software 9.0 (Linux)
other DRIVE OS version
other

Target Operating System
[*] Linux
QNX
other

Hardware Platform
NVIDIA DRIVE™ AGX Xavier DevKit (E3550)
NVIDIA DRIVE™ AGX Pegasus DevKit (E3550)
other

SDK Manager Version
1.6.1.8175
1.6.0.8170
other

Host Machine Version
native Ubuntu 18.04
other

Hi All,

I am getting error while cross compiling DW samples on ubuntu 18.04 host. I am using cmd line similar to the one shown in step 3 here

Please help me resolve the attached error.

Thanks.

Dear @ai.trucker,
Could you please post the errors as text instead of pictures.

Is the installation of DRIVE OS 5.2.0 is successful using sdkmanager? Is the issues in DRIVE_OS_5.2.0_SDK_Linux_OS_DDPX/DRIVEOS/drive-t186ref-linux not found after installation from SDK Manager got fixed? TRT 6.3.1.3 is the supported version with DW 3.5 and the steps in https://docs.nvidia.com/drive/driveworks-3.5/dwx_samples_building_V5L.html expected to work.

Dear @ai.trucker,
Any update on this issue?

I started trying this again on a new machine. Just got SDK Manager installed. I will try further and update.
Thanks.

Hi SivaRamaKrishnaNV,

  1. I installed DriveOS (5.2.6) via SDK manager
  2. Next I am looking to install DriveWorks. I ran SDK manager again and I selected Drive Software 10.0 (rev 2). It seems to take me back to DriveOS 5.1.6.1 (see attached pic). Does this mean that that DriveWorks does not work with DriveOS 5.2.6 ? The message here - seems to suggest this. But I thought this is applicable only to the 5.2.6 docker container.

Please clarify what do I need to do to have 5.2.6 and DW coexist, or how to install DW when 5.2.6 is pre installed.

Thanks

Dear @ai.trucker,
Just to clarify DRIVE SW release contains DRIVE OS + DW + NV DNN modules. If you just want to use DW(if you don’t want Drivenet/lanenet etc), you can flash DRIVE OS 5.2.0+ DW 3.5 for now. DW 4.0(yet to released) will work only on DRIVE OS 5.2.6

Thanks. When I install 5.2.6 - which version of DW will it have ? Which directory can I expect to see DW samples in ? I kept everything (locations) to default - but cannot find DW samples in my machine after installation.
Thanks

Dear @ai.trucker,
Note that DRIVE OS does not contain DW. We have seperated DW as a package. Hence I have suggested to use DRIVE OS 5.2.0 + DW 3.5 if you want to use DW SDK. DW 3.5 package is available at NVIDIA DRIVE Downloads | NVIDIA Developer. Could you also see https://developer.nvidia.com/blog/drive-os-driveworks-updates-streamlined-av-software/

Hi @ai.trucker,
It’s DriveWorks 4.0 but has not been released yet. Please check the below from "DRIVE OS and DriveWorks [Latest] " in https://developer.nvidia.com/drive/downloads.

After I run SDK manager for installing 5.2.6 - I do not see any DW samples in /usr area. Unable to find any DW samples in any other directory . Can you please tell me where (which directory) should I expect DW and DOS samples ?

DriveWorks 4.0 (for DRIVE OS 5.2.6) hasn’t been released.
That’s why Siva said you should try DriveWork 3.5 (based on DRIVE OS 5.2.0).

I am trying to install 5.2.0 with SDK Manager. I see this -

11:37:11 INFO: NVIDIA Nsight Systems - host: Preparing to unpack .../13-libcusparse-dev-10-2_10.3.1.311-1_amd64.deb ...

11:37:11 INFO: NVIDIA Nsight Systems - host: Unpacking libcusparse-dev-10-2 (10.3.1.311-1) ...

11:37:16 ERROR: NVIDIA Nsight Systems - host: No apport report written because MaxReports is reached already

11:37:16 INFO: NVIDIA Nsight Systems - host: Preparing to unpack .../14-libnpp-10-2_10.2.1.311-1_amd64.deb ...

11:37:16 INFO: NVIDIA Nsight Systems - host: Unpacking libnpp-10-2 (10.2.1.311-1) ...

11:37:21 INFO: NVIDIA Nsight Systems - host: trying to overwrite '/usr/local/cuda-10.2/lib64', which is also in package cuda-cudart-dev-10-2 10.2.311-1

11:37:21 INFO: NVIDIA Nsight Systems - host: Preparing to unpack .../15-libnpp-dev-10-2_10.2.1.311-1_amd64.deb ...

11:37:21 INFO: NVIDIA Nsight Systems - host: Unpacking libnpp-dev-10-2 (10.2.1.311-1) ...

11:37:26 ERROR: NVIDIA Nsight Systems - host: No apport report written because MaxReports is reached already

11:37:26 INFO: NVIDIA Nsight Systems - host: Preparing to unpack .../16-libnvjpeg-10-2_10.3.1.311-1_amd64.deb ...

11:37:26 INFO: NVIDIA Nsight Systems - host: Unpacking libnvjpeg-10-2 (10.3.1.311-1) ...

11:37:26 ERROR: NVIDIA Nsight Systems - host: No apport report written because MaxReports is reached already

11:37:26 INFO: NVIDIA Nsight Systems - host: Preparing to unpack .../17-libnvjpeg-dev-10-2_10.3.1.311-1_amd64.deb ...

11:37:26 INFO: NVIDIA Nsight Systems - host: Unpacking libnvjpeg-dev-10-2 (10.3.1.311-1) ...

11:37:26 ERROR: NVIDIA Nsight Systems - host: No apport report written because MaxReports is reached already

11:37:26 INFO: NVIDIA Nsight Systems - host: Preparing to unpack .../18-cuda-nvml-dev-10-2_10.2.311-1_amd64.deb ...

11:37:26 INFO: NVIDIA Nsight Systems - host: Unpacking cuda-nvml-dev-10-2 (10.2.311-1) ...

11:37:26 ERROR: NVIDIA Nsight Systems - host: No apport report written because MaxReports is reached already

11:37:26 INFO: NVIDIA Nsight Systems - host: /tmp/apt-dpkg-install-yZsSue/18-cuda-nvml-dev-10-2_10.2.311-1_amd64.deb

11:37:27 ERROR: NVIDIA Nsight Systems - host: command terminated with error

11:37:27 SUMMARY: NVIDIA Nsight Systems - host: APT system is broken and requires manual fix

Any idea what could lead to this error ?

Hi, @ai.trucker

Please create another topic for this issue. Thanks.